Landed at Cochin International Airport and heading straight to the hills? A Kochi Airport to Munnar taxi is the easiest way to make that switch — no waiting for shared transport, no changing vehicles halfway. You step out of the airport, your driver is already there with a name board, and the next stop is Tea Country. The ride itself takes close to four to five hours, based on traffic near Kothamangalam and the peak roads past Adimali, so most groups either start early in the morning or plan a stop for meals on the way. This route is used all year, but conditions change a bit by season. Taxis fill up quickly in December and summer, so booking two or three days early helps you get the vehicle you want

Cochin International Airport to Munnar is nearly 120 to 128 kilometres away, and cars usually cover it in four to five hours, depending on traffic and weather. The regular route heads through Angamaly, Kothamangalam, and Adimali before driving up into Munnar past the tea blocks.
The stretch from Adimali onward is where the trip looks most scenic — twisty roads, waterfalls on the side path, and the weather dropping quickly as you reach high up. Most drivers stop near Cheeyappara or Valara falls when timing allows, since it is a normal rest spot nearly halfway up the climb.
September through March is when this route is at its best — the weather stays cool, the roads are clear of monsoon landslides, and visibility on the ghat sections is good. December and January get the biggest holiday rush, so cars and lodge rooms both get taken up early.
Rainy months (June to August) bring massive rain on the peak stretch, and sudden landslides blocking the mountain roads are not unusual. If you're travelling during this time, an early morning start helps, since the roads tend to be clearer before the afternoon rains set in.
